Transaction 2853dccdf3e9dba690d806a2e7d8aec3689e40b37adbe2031d4b5a0c6690812e

1 Input
2 Outputs
  • 2853dccdf3e9dba690d806a2e7d8aec3689e40b37adbe2031d4b5a0c6690812e:0
  • value  17000000
    address  3LDp5yZXzdTPcWpSyEnxwybv5wRWSA8mQA
  • 2853dccdf3e9dba690d806a2e7d8aec3689e40b37adbe2031d4b5a0c6690812e:1
  • value  4496460
    address  31oEWLW3SpTwKys5P7mWsdDUemt57ScYj4